Brief Life History of Daisy

When Daisy Luddington was born on 20 August 1881, in Great Paxton, Huntingdonshire, England, United Kingdom, her father, George Luddington, was 46 and her mother, Eliza Catmull, was 43. She married James Griffiths in 1919, in St Neots, Huntingdonshire, England, United Kingdom. She lived in Orton, Northamptonshire, England, United Kingdom in 1901 and St Neots, Huntingdonshire, England, United Kingdom in 1939.

1904 · The Entente Cordiale

The Entente Cordiale was signed between Britain and France on April 8, 1904, to reconcile imperial interests and pave the way for future diplomatic cooperation. This ended hundreds of years of conflict between the two states.
